Engine running problem - please help

Got a problem I am struggling with.

When I hold the throttle open at approx 3000rpm the revs cut/drop to around 2000, then rise to 3000 and drops again, and so on.
If I open the throttle more, the same happens BUT at a slower recovery to the 3000rpm, bit hard to describe I know sorry, it’s like a momentary pause before the rev back to 3000 then repeats .

Engine setup is 1998 Fiesta 1.4 zetec – standard ecu, standard induction (basically all as per the fiesta donor)
No fault codes shown
Got petrol in.
Checked for vacuum leaks – found nothing
Replaced Lamda sensor
New Coil pack at beginning of year
The car starts and drives fine up to the point where revs die off, where it kangaroos like its out of fuel.
Internet research points to practically every sensor on the engine. Throttle sensor or MAF sensor keep being mentioned. But wouldn’t these throw up an error code?

Does anyone have any ideas before I resort to calling out a mobile diagnostics guy?

The only plug in diagnostic info that will of any help is looking at the live data from the sensors via the OBD port.
It is almost 100% certain it is one of the sensors or associated wiring.
Don't change sensors at random check the live data
My money would still be on the TPS or VAC sensors.

Quick daft question, i don't think the mk4 fiesta has a VAC sensor or does it? Haynes manual doesnt seem to help.

The OBD tools I have provide real time data and show that TPS % climbs to around 30% then displays "N/A" then 30% etc. When this happens the coolant temperature is displayed by OBD as 80deg (for example) then -40 when the revs cut out!

I don't know if these values are showing the problem, or being caused by the problem, if that makes sense?
Both these values are steady and normal up to the point when the problem happens.

Both the Tps and the temp sensor share the common sensor earth (Brown wire). If your temp shows -40 then it is not seing the temp sensor at all. Its the default temp for open circuit.

So look at the tps and the wiring back to the ecu.

Problem SORTED

I got an auto electrician out in the end, and he found that the problem
was one of the connectors in the fuel pump relay base was spread open
(by me testing in the past jabbing a test probe in) As the revs and vibrations
rise the fuel pump relay was being shaken and interupting the pump supply!

I don’t think I would have spotted that. All sorted now thankfully.
